Documentation

Index

Constants

This section is empty.

Variables

View Source
var File_envoy_extensions_filters_http_tap_v3_tap_proto protoreflect.FileDescriptor

Functions

This section is empty.

Types

type Tap

type Tap struct {

	// Common configuration for the HTTP tap filter.
	CommonConfig *v3.CommonExtensionConfig `protobuf:"bytes,1,opt,name=common_config,json=commonConfig,proto3" json:"common_config,omitempty"`
	// contains filtered or unexported fields
}

    Top level configuration for the tap filter.

    func (*Tap) Descriptor

    func (*Tap) Descriptor() ([]byte, []int)

      Deprecated: Use Tap.ProtoReflect.Descriptor instead.

      func (*Tap) GetCommonConfig

      func (x *Tap) GetCommonConfig() *v3.CommonExtensionConfig

      func (*Tap) ProtoMessage

      func (*Tap) ProtoMessage()

      func (*Tap) ProtoReflect

      func (x *Tap) ProtoReflect() protoreflect.Message

      func (*Tap) Reset

      func (x *Tap) Reset()

      func (*Tap) String

      func (x *Tap) String() string

      func (*Tap) Validate

      func (m *Tap) Validate() error

        Validate checks the field values on Tap with the rules defined in the proto definition for this message. If any rules are violated, an error is returned.

        type TapValidationError

        type TapValidationError struct {
        	// contains filtered or unexported fields
        }

          TapValidationError is the validation error returned by Tap.Validate if the designated constraints aren't met.

          func (TapValidationError) Cause

          func (e TapValidationError) Cause() error

            Cause function returns cause value.

            func (TapValidationError) Error

            func (e TapValidationError) Error() string

              Error satisfies the builtin error interface

              func (TapValidationError) ErrorName

              func (e TapValidationError) ErrorName() string

                ErrorName returns error name.

                func (TapValidationError) Field

                func (e TapValidationError) Field() string

                  Field function returns field value.

                  func (TapValidationError) Key

                  func (e TapValidationError) Key() bool

                    Key function returns key value.

                    func (TapValidationError) Reason

                    func (e TapValidationError) Reason() string

                      Reason function returns reason value.